Introduction | Marc A. Pitman is an internationally recognized fundraising trainer and the author of Ask Without Fear!. His website FundraisingCoach.com, a website dedicated to practical ideas for fundraising more effectively. Marc's enthusiasm for fundraising has caught the attention of such organizations as Reuters, the Canadian Broadcasting Corporation, and the Chronicle of Philanthropy. His lively presentations at conferences & fundraising seminars get him invited to organizations like Blackbaud's Conferences for Nonprofits, Habitat for Humanity Int’l, the NEAHP, & AFP. His experience also includes being a former Vineyard church planter, a campaign manager for a gubernatorial campaign, and a founder of 501 Mission Place.
